Menusha or minutia, However you spell it, the question remains: How do we avoid getting stuck in it? First let's get a handle on: What is it? From dictionary.com...

Mi·nu·ti·a (n): A small or trivial details: From Late Latin mintiae, petty details, from Latin mintia, smallness, from mintus, small.

Examples:

Facetious and abstemious contain all the vowels in the correct order, as does arsenious, meaning "containing arsenic."

The only 15 letter word that can be spelled without repeating a letter is uncopyrightable.

The names of the three wise monkeys are: Mizaru: See no evil, Mikazaru: Hear no evil, and Mazaru: Speak no evil.

The RCA dog was named Nipper
Betty Boop's dog was named Pudgy
